    Quote Originally Posted by jdtswan View Post
    Hi guys, is there a patch now available for this? If so, could someone point me in the right direction. I am not tech savvy with Mezzmo and it's workings, so the simpler the better would be great. My very large home media library is in a right mess at the moment.
    You need to do 3 things to get thigns working:

    1. Get patch from Mezzmo by E-mail at: support@conceiva.com for version 6.0.7.23.
    2. Get a TMDB API key here
    3. The value API_KEY= should be placed in the General section of the MezzmoMediaServer.ini file with the TMDB API key
